Abstract
The invention discloses a circuit board connecting device which comprises a flexible circuit board and connectors, wherein the flexible circuit board comprises a strip-shaped circuit board main body and two extending parts; the two extending parts are arranged at the both ends of the circuit board main body and extend from the two lateral sides of the circuit board main body to a first direction which is perpendicular to the circuit board main body respectively; circuit routings are arranged on the surface of the circuit board main body and on the surfaces of the two extending parts; two connectors are arranged on the inner side surfaces of the two extending parts respectively; and ports on the two connectors are in corresponding one-to-one connection with the both ends of the circuit routings respectively. The invention further discloses portable electronic equipment which employs the circuit board connecting device, and a manufacturing method of the circuit board connecting device. By adopting the ways, the circuit board connecting device, the manufacturing method of the circuit board connecting device, and the portable electronic equipment disclosed by the invention can realize the effect of reduction in the overall thickness of the portable electronic equipment.

Background technology
Include more than one circuit board in a lot of portable electric appts, the connection between these circuit boards normally realizes through FPC (Flexible Printed Circuit, flexible PCB).
In the prior art, the distance between two circuit boards is distant, and the bottom of the LCD display of FPC through passing through portable electric appts connects two circuit boards, sees also Fig. 1, and Fig. 1 is the structural representation of a kind of portable electric appts of prior art.Portable electric appts comprises circuit board 101, circuit board 102, flexible PCB 103 and LCD display 104.Circuit board 101 and circuit board 102 lay respectively at the two ends of LCD display 104, and flexible PCB 103 passes through bottom and the connecting circuit plate 101 and circuit board 102 of LCD display 104.This portable electric appts has certain limitation for the slimming design, and it need reserve the thickness space of 0.25mm at least for flexible PCB 103 when structural design, will take the complete machine thickness space of portable electric appts like this.And the structural design of current portable electric appts more and more trends towards ultra-thinization development, and the problem that this connected mode is brought also highlights day by day.

See also Fig. 2, Fig. 2 is the front view of circuit board jockey one execution mode of the present invention.The circuit board jockey comprises flexible PCB and connector.Flexible PCB comprises circuit board main body 210, first extension 220 and second extension 230.The shape of circuit board main body 210 is set to strip.In this execution mode, in the scope of the width of circuit board main body 210 between the 2-3 millimeter.First extension 220 is arranged at an end of circuit board main body 210 and extends to the first direction perpendicular to circuit board main body 210 from the side 211 of circuit board main body 210, and first direction is perpendicular to circuit board main body 210 normal to a surface directions.Second extension 230 is arranged at the other end of circuit board main body 210 and extends to first direction from another side 212 of circuit board main body 210.
The surface of circuit board main body 210, first extension 220 and second extension 230 is provided with predetermined number bar circuit trace (not indicating).In this execution mode, predetermined number is 10 or 16.In other embodiments, predetermined number can connect the needs setting according to side circuit.
Connector comprises that first connector, 241, the first connectors 241 are arranged on the medial surface 221 of first extension 220, and first connector 241 provides predetermined number first port (indicating), and first port connects one to one with an end of circuit trace respectively.The medial surface 221 of first extension 220 and the lateral surface 231 of second extension 230 are towards same direction.Please consult Fig. 3 in the lump, Fig. 3 is the partial bottom view of circuit board jockey shown in Figure 2.Connector also comprises second connector 242; Second connector 242 is arranged on the medial surface 232 of second extension 230; Second connector 242 provides predetermined number second port (indicating), and second port connects one to one with the other end of circuit trace respectively.First connector 241, second connector 242 are board to board connector.In this execution mode, first port is identical with the number of circuit trace with second port.
See also Fig. 4, Fig. 4 is the structural representation of portable electric appts one execution mode of the present invention.Portable electric appts comprises the circuit board jockey of the above-mentioned execution mode of the present invention.Portable electric appts further comprises mainboard 310, subplate 320 and rectangle framework 330.Rectangle framework 330 is provided with square holding part 331, and mainboard 310 and subplate 320 are arranged at intervals at the two ends of rectangle framework 330 through square holding part 331.
When the circuit board jockey adopted among Fig. 2 structure, the 3rd connector 311 and the 4th connector 321 were configured to distinguish face in the opposite direction.Fig. 5 is the circuit board jockey of portable electric appts shown in Figure 4 and structural representation after mainboard, subplate and rectangle framework are connected.As shown in Figure 5, in Fig. 4 the 3rd connector 311 and first connector 241 fasten and the 4th connector 321 and second connector, 242 fastenings after, circuit board main body 210 fits in the side of square holding part 331.Preferably, circuit board main body 210 fits in the side of square holding part 331 through double faced adhesive tape.
In this execution mode, portable electric appts also comprises battery (not indicating), and square holding part 331 is used for set battery.In the scope of the thickness of battery between the 3.5-4 millimeter.The thickness of the side of square holding part 331 is more than or equal to the thickness of battery, and the width of circuit board main body 210 is in the scope of 2-3 millimeter, so the width that the thickness of the side of square holding part 331 fully can containment circuit board main body 210.Therefore, portable electric appts adopts the circuit board jockey, and the thickness space that can save portable electric appts plays the effect that reduces portable electric appts complete machine thickness.
